Centre claims K-Electric owes it Rs225bn
ISLAMABAD: The federal government has claimed over Rs225 billion in receivables from K-Electric, that also include an overwhelming Rs186.5bn as mark up on a principal liability of Rs38.8bn.
The power division, in its monthly report, put the power sector’s circular debt at Rs2.381 trillion as of end-Nov 2024. The debt stood at Rs2.678tr in Nov 2023 — a reduction of around 11pc.
The monthly circular debt report was released after a gap of more than six months.
